L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 2124|回复: 14

Arch Linux國際化&桌面安裝篇(詳細)

[复制链接]
发表于 2007-12-8 02:56:13 | 显示全部楼层 |阅读模式
最近幾天安裝配置Arch Linux過程中碰到了不少問題,好在都一一解決了,想必很多人也會碰到這些問題,我把這些問題以及解決的辦法都集中記錄下來,供大家參考。
文章內容包括:
設置locale
安裝xorg
安裝xfce4桌面
安裝scim輸入法
安裝、美化firefox
安裝、美化eva
URL如下:
http://shinesoft.blog.sohu.com/72492553.html?act=1197053129176
发表于 2007-12-8 11:13:23 | 显示全部楼层
提些小建议。

1. 启用locale在安装的时候就可以做了,不用拖到安装完毕。简体中文我觉得最好选utf-8和gbk,gb2312字太少,18030生成locale的时候又太慢。
没有必要把那么多locale都打开,一是生成速度慢,二是浏览器和文本编辑器一般都可以正确显示其他文字,只要安装了字体就可以了。
配置locale最好不要在 rc.conf中直接改,否则在console中容易出现乱码。只需要在用户主目录下的.xinitrc或者.xprofile中修改就行了,这样启动x后就会使用这两个文件中的locale。如果使用中文环境可以加入export LANG=zh_CN.UTF-8,如果使用英文环境只想显示中文可以加入export LC_CTYPE=zh_CN.UTF-8。

2. 用Arch的乐趣是可以定制,所以安装xorg和桌面环境的时候可以不要全部安装,因为下载很多用不到的东西,浪费时间。比如xorg组里面的100dpi和75dpi的字体我就从来不装。直接pacman -Sy xfce4还可以,如果直接pacman -S kde那就有的受了。

3. 生成xorg.conf也可以用X -configure。我觉得这个很方便,不用安装hwd,而且在所有发行版通用。

4. 启动桌面环境不用那么麻烦的,在用户主目录下nano .xinitrc或者vi .xinitrc,然后加入你使用的桌面环境的启动命令就可以了。

5. 源里面有三个中文字体,ukai,uming,和fireflysung。我个人觉得uming比较漂亮一点。还有要安装英文ttf字体,否则英文很难看,比较常用的有bitstream-vera,dejavu,和red hat的liberty。

6. 如果使用pinyin的话,只需要pacman -S scim-pinyin。如果locale是中文,xfce4和gnome会自动启动scim,不需要配置。

7. eva在aur中有,下载pkgbuild,运行makepkg就可以了。这个方法安装易于日后用pacman进行管理

8. 如果希望开机后图形界面登陆,可以使用gdm,kdm或者slim。安装后可以在rc.conf中的daemon一行中加入相应的守护进程名,也可以修改inittab中的运行级别和后面相应的登陆管理器。inittab中已经配置好了,只需要注释一下即可。我觉得arch这点太贴心了。
回复 支持 反对

使用道具 举报

发表于 2007-12-8 11:30:32 | 显示全部楼层
kde其实并不大,直接pacman -S kde也没什么,还省事点
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-12-8 13:26:21 | 显示全部楼层
Post by Tru64;1793050
提些小建议。

1. 启用locale在安装的时候就可以做了,不用拖到安装完毕。简体中文我觉得最好选utf-8和gbk,gb2312字太少,18030生成locale的时候又太慢。
没有必要把那么多locale都打开,一是生成速度慢,二是浏览器和文本编辑器一般都可以正确显示其他文字,只要安装了字体就可以了。
配置locale最好不要在 rc.conf中直接改,否则在console中容易出现乱码。只需要在用户主目录下的.xinitrc或者.xprofile中修改就行了,这样启动x后就会使用这两个文件中的locale。如果使用中文环境可以加入export LANG=zh_CN.UTF-8,如果使用英文环境只想显示中文可以加入export LC_CTYPE=zh_CN.UTF-8。

2. 用Arch的乐趣是可以定制,所以安装xorg和桌面环境的时候可以不要全部安装,因为下载很多用不到的东西,浪费时间。比如xorg组里面的100dpi和75dpi的字体我就从来不装。直接pacman -Sy xfce4还可以,如果直接pacman -S kde那就有的受了。

3. 生成xorg.conf也可以用X -configure。我觉得这个很方便,不用安装hwd,而且在所有发行版通用。

4. 启动桌面环境不用那么麻烦的,在用户主目录下nano .xinitrc或者vi .xinitrc,然后加入你使用的桌面环境的启动命令就可以了。

5. 源里面有三个中文字体,ukai,uming,和fireflysung。我个人觉得uming比较漂亮一点。还有要安装英文ttf字体,否则英文很难看,比较常用的有bitstream-vera,dejavu,和red hat的liberty。

6. 如果使用pinyin的话,只需要pacman -S scim-pinyin。如果locale是中文,xfce4和gnome会自动启动scim,不需要配置。

7. eva在aur中有,下载pkgbuild,运行makepkg就可以了。这个方法安装易于日后用pacman进行管理

8. 如果希望开机后图形界面登陆,可以使用gdm,kdm或者slim。安装后可以在rc.conf中的daemon一行中加入相应的守护进程名,也可以修改inittab中的运行级别和后面相应的登陆管理器。inittab中已经配置好了,只需要注释一下即可。我觉得arch这点太贴心了。


Tru64兄弟的建議很不錯,第一條我啟用的locale確實很多,在安裝過程中就可以設置,我放到安裝後才生成locale主要是想快點把系統裝完,呵呵。至於console中會出現亂碼,以後再解決,既然要中文環境,那就不管console還是桌面都弄成漢語嘛!
xorg我也不知道哪些包是必需的,哪些包可以不要,我人比較懶,先都裝上算了。
X -configure不知道為什麼在我的虛擬機上運行就無反應了,只有用hwd -xa才行,其實我也不喜歡hwd。
第4點,我想讓所有用戶默認都使用xfce4,所以就那樣做了。
第5點,我最煩了,我是懶人,我最喜歡win32系統下字體管理和設置的方式,簡單。linux下確實麻煩了一點,我也不想在這個上面過多糾纏。
第6點,我還真不知道scim不用配置,啟動xfce和gnome就自動可以用了,回頭試一下。我裝了scim-pinyin和scim-tables兩個包,因為我用五筆,而其他人用拼音。
第7點,我不知道aur是個什麼東西,在各大源上也找不到eva,乾脆就上sourceforge.net抓了一個tar.bz2的包下來自己編譯安裝,也不困難,如果編譯過程出錯就看是什麼錯,需要裝些什麼包,再去網上抓就是了。
第8點,我曾經這麼做過了,但是不知道為什麼不行,我裝的xdm,每次一到登錄界面,輸入用戶名和密碼進不去,又退回到登錄界面。後來我在~/.bashrc裡頭加了一句話就可以了,具體怎麼寫的我回頭查一下。
回复 支持 反对

使用道具 举报

发表于 2007-12-8 18:18:02 | 显示全部楼层
TIMEZONE="Shanghai/Asia"
回复 支持 反对

使用道具 举报

发表于 2007-12-8 18:50:46 | 显示全部楼层
aur是arch的一大特色啊,源里没有的软件,第一个想到的就应该是aur。
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-12-8 23:41:44 | 显示全部楼层
Post by Tru64;1793205
aur是arch的一大特色啊,源里没有的软件,第一个想到的就应该是aur。


哦?是不是community源啊?
回复 支持 反对

使用道具 举报

发表于 2007-12-8 23:49:44 | 显示全部楼层
有一些会进community里,没有在community里面的,可以在aur页面上下载pkgbuild文件,运行makepkg,就可以自动下载源码编译打包了,非常好用。源里找不到的软件一般这里都有。
回复 支持 反对

使用道具 举报

发表于 2007-12-9 19:59:44 | 显示全部楼层
Post by xmoke;1793195
TIMEZONE="Shanghai/Asia"


反了,"Asia/Shanghai"
回复 支持 反对

使用道具 举报

发表于 2007-12-9 20:32:43 | 显示全部楼层
东西又不多,直接贴到论坛就可以了。。

貌似2楼的写的很全面了。。aur都不知道的话,楼主真需要恶补一下了。

时区问题应该是楼上才是正确的,5楼的我也以前这样以为。
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表